BILL NUMBER:  SB 535
  VETOED	DATE: 09/23/2013




To the Members of the California State Senate:

I am returning Senate Bill 535 without my signature.

The bill seeks to increase the membership of the California
Commission on Emergency Medical Services from 18 members to 20
members, adding representatives from air ambulance and air rescue and
transport.

My administration proposed to eliminate this commission in 2011, as
part of an overall effort to consolidate departments and streamline
boards and commissions. For as long as the Commission continues to
perform its work, there should be no shortage of expertise or
willingness of an 18-member body to address all aspects of the
system, including air ambulance and air rescue. Any lack of
appropriate attention should be remedied by the commission and the
public process that is used to address matters of import to the
public and other system stakeholders.


Sincerely,



Edmund G. Brown Jr.
